Pride and Prejudice, by Jane Austen (1813) by Megan Mulder on January 23, 2013 in Rare Book of the Month On 29 January 1813 Jane Austen (1775-1817) wrote to her sister Cassandra with exciting news: "I want to tell you that I have got my own darling child from London." The arrival of wealthy bachelors in town causes an uproar when families with single daughters aggressively seek engagements, including the Bennet family, with five eligible daughters. Anne Isabella Milbanke (soon to be Lady Byron) wrote to her mother early in 1813 that Pride and Prejudice was at present the fashionable novel among the well-to-do at the London social season.
